Docker 容器与主机共享剪贴板

Nil*_*oct 5 vim clipboard containers host docker

我在谷歌上搜索了一下,但没有得到有用的结果。

我正在完成 dockerizingvim并且出现了一个常见问题:它的容器不会与主机共享剪贴板。

我习惯于使用+clipboard.

我想制作-v可以共享这些数据的卷,但我仍然无处可去。

我在 Ubuntu 16.10 上。

BMi*_*tch 5

剪贴板几乎肯定是 X 的一部分,因此您需要通过以下方式授予容器访问权限:

docker run -e DISPLAY -v /tmp/.X11-unix:/tmp/.X11-unix your_image
Run Code Online (Sandbox Code Playgroud)

  • 那不起作用:(试试这个:`docker run --rm -e DISPLAY -it -v /tmp/.X11-unix:/tmp/.X11-unix sree/vim '+set clipboard=unnamed'`,然后猛拉文本并粘贴到主机上。 (2认同)